Abstract

The target trough concentration of tacrolimus for ulcerative colitis is recommended to be 10-15ng/mL in the initial two weeks and 5-10ng/mL in the later phase. However, the effectiveness of rapid attainment of these target trough concentrations of tacrolimus in patients with ulcerative colitis is still unclear. In the present study, we evaluated the clinical efficacy and safety of rapid attainment of target trough concentrations of tacrolimus in patients with ulcerative colitis. A prospective cohort was conducted at Gifu University Hospital in Gifu, Japan. Hospitalized patients who received tacrolimus for the treatment of ulcerative colitis between April 2009 and March 2017 were enrolled. Since June 2011, the initial loading dose of tacrolimus increased from 0.05 to 0.1-0.2mg/kg/d, and the maintenance dose to achieve the target trough concentration was determined to be 12.5ng/mL by proportional calculation with measured blood concentration. The period required to attain target trough concentration and the clinical efficacy before and after dosage modification was compared. The initial dose after dosage modification was significantly increased compared to that before dosage modification (0.10 [0.04-0.22], median [range] mg/kg/d vs 0.05 [0.03-0.05] mg/kg/d, P<0.001). The period required to attain a target trough concentration over 10ng/mL was significantly shortened by dosage modification (6 [4-14] days before dosage modification vs 4.5 [2-8] days after modification, P=0.048). Further, stool frequency score was significantly improved after dosage modification, without affecting the incidence of adverse events. Our findings suggest that rapid attainment of the target trough concentration of tacrolimus improves clinical symptoms in patients with ulcerative colitis.
